What is Yin Yoga?

Yin Yoga is a slow-paced style of yoga where poses are held for longer periods, typically ranging from 45 seconds to 2 minutes or more. Unlike more dynamic styles of yoga, Yin Yoga targets the deep connective tissues in the body, such as ligaments, tendons, and fascia, with the aim of increasing circulation and flexibility in the joints.

The Benefits of Yin Yoga

Yin Yoga offers a myriad of benefits for both the body and mind:

  • Improves flexibility and joint mobility
  • Reduces stress and anxiety
  • Enhances relaxation and mindfulness
  • Stimulates the flow of energy in the body
  • Helps release tension and tightness in muscles

Physical and Mental Balance

By incorporating Yin Yoga into your routine, you can achieve a sense of physical and mental balance. The long-held poses help release deep-seated tension in the body, promoting relaxation and a sense of calm. Additionally, the meditative aspect of Yin Yoga allows you to quiet the mind, reduce stress, and improve overall mental well-being.
